Manhattan's Little Italy is all about nostalgia, and one new red sauce joint is giving us a major throwback. Opening on Thursday, March 31, Manero's on Mulberry is a full-service restaurant by the owners of nearby Manero's Pizza, which is known for its hybrid Neapolitan and NYC-style pizzas served by the slice. The new Italian restaurant is envisioned as an homage to Italian joints in Brooklyn, with the atmosphere of the disco era.
Family recipes are key, and many dishes will be prepared in the pizza oven. Expect dishes that tap into owner Roman Gradinetti’s Bensonhurst roots with dishes like Momma Regina’s Meatballs (also served vegetarian style) and Richard’s Steak Pizzaiola, an old school dish Roman’s dad used to enjoy consisting of thinly cut pan-fried steaks braised in a tomato sauce (traditionally from leftover pizza sauce).
